Aspiring solicitors all over the world are anxiously preparing for the Solicitors Qualifying Examination (SQE). This new assessment is designed to replace the traditional route to qualification as a solicitor in England and Wales. With its introduction, there has been a lot of speculation about the pass rate and how to improve one’s chances of success.

Let’s start by debunking the myth surrounding the SQE pass rate. Contrary to popular belief, the pass rate is not an indicator of how difficult the examination is. The SQE pass rate is influenced by various factors, including the preparation strategies of candidates and the quality of training they receive.

In fact, the pass rate alone should not be a determining factor for your decision to pursue the SQE. Instead, focus on understanding the content, developing effective exam techniques, and honing your legal skills. With the right approach, you can improve your chances of success regardless of the official pass rate.
